The GC60020MF2W is an AirTAC GC-series three-unit F.R.L. combination: a separate air filter, pressure regulator and oil-mist lubricator assembled as one set. This configuration is size 600 with PT3/4 ports, carries a 5 um filter element (the finer of the two catalogue grades), a manual drain on the filter bowl, and a fitted embedded square gauge reading in psi. The regulator is the standard type with an adjustment range of 0.05-0.9 MPa (7-130 psi), and at size 600 the filter and lubricator bowls are aluminium alloy. It filters water and particulate from compressed air, holds a set downstream pressure, and adds oil mist for air-powered tools and actuators.
This is a genuine AirTAC part. The GC family spans sizes 200, 300, 400 and 600 with port sizes from 1/8 to 1 inch, and options include differential-pressure, automatic or manual drains, 40 um or 5 um filtration, gauge scales in MPa, psi or bar, G or NPT thread variants, and a reverse/check valve. The regulating band is set by the drain type: automatic and differential-pressure drains regulate 0.15 - 0.9 MPa, a manual drain regulates 0.05 - 0.9 MPa. Standard type, regulating 0.05 - 0.9 MPa (7 - 130 psi). The combination has no separate bracket code — the three units couple together with their own mounting hardware. Field order is size, port, drain, type, gauge, shape, scale, grade, thread, reflux — there is no bracket position on a combination. Constituent units, orderable separately as spares: GF600-20 filter, GR600-20 regulator and GL600-20 lubricator.
A GC is three separate units, so the filter and the regulator can each be serviced or replaced on their own. A GFC is the two-unit set, where filtering and regulating share one body — shorter, but the two functions come as one part. Both filter, regulate and lubricate.

Step up through the GC sizes (200, 300, 400, 600) against the flow your line needs; size 600 with PT3/4 ports is the largest step, and each size step moves you up a port and a flow band. Choose the drain to match maintenance habits: manual (this model) means an operator opens the drain at intervals, automatic drains without attention, and the differential-pressure default drains on a pressure drop. Pick 5 um filtration (this model, code W) when downstream equipment needs finer air than the 40 um standard element provides. The fitted square gauge here reads in psi; MPa and bar scales and an external round gauge are order options. PT thread is standard on this code, with G (BSPP) and NPT available as order options, and a mounting bracket is included.

The aluminium-alloy bowls on the GC600 suit harsher environments than PC bowls. The lubricator adds an oil mist downstream of the regulator. If any branch of the line must stay oil-free, take that branch off before the lubricator, or use a GR600-20 regulator with a GF600-20 filter on that branch.

The M in the code specifies a manual drain on the filter bowl: condensate is released by opening the drain at maintenance intervals, which suits lines that are checked regularly. The GC series is also available with automatic drains and with the differential-pressure drain (the default when no drain code appears), selectable at order time.
